Title: CA's First Openly Transgender Administrative Law Judge to be Sworn-In

Transgender Law Center Board Member and long-time civil rights advocate, Victoria Kolakowski, will be sworn in as the state's first openly transgender Administrative Law Judge (ALJ) today when she will be among eight new ALJs sworn-in by Angela K. Minkin, Chief Administrative Law Judge of the California Public Utilities Commission (CPUC). Despite many gains in transgender civil rights over the last five years, Victoria's selection as an ALJ for the CPUC will make her the only openly transgender judicial or quasi-judicial officer in the state.
